PS3 price drops, new model added

Submitted by Kat on July 9, 2007 – 3:21 amComments

dollarsign.jpgThe 60GB PS3 will indeed be sold for $499. However, shell out the same $599 as the current price and you can get the 80GB model (starting in August) with a free copy of Motorstorm.
